Performance Test for WebSphere MQ Samples Index (MQ)
Playback Control library
Basic Playback control assets
The following samples are basic playback control assets that you can use to run unattended playback jobs. Copy them into your own asset libraries and modify them to meet your needs.
Sample Name | Description |
---|---|
ANALYZE | CONTROL Card for Script Analysis Job |
COLLECT | Playback CONTROL Card to Collect All Report Data |
NONE | Playback and Report CONTROL Card To Skip Action |
PLAYBACK | Playback CONTROL Card to Produce A Full Playback |
Sample Log Files
The following log file samples correspond to the example testing scenarios discussed in Testing Scenarios.
Sample Name | Description |
---|---|
LOGCR000 | WebSphere MQ Log for a Playback Using Count and Repeat |
LOGDD000 | WebSphere MQ Log for a Data Driven Playback w/Data Replacement |
LOGDD001 | WebSphere MQ Log for a Data Driven Playback Capturing Data |
LOGDD002 | WebSphere MQ Log for a Data Driven Playback Data Pump |
LOGED000 | WebSphere MQ Log for a Data Driven Playback Expanding Queue Data |
LOGMG000 | WebSphere MQ Log for a Playback Using Multiple Groups |
LOGMG001 | WebSphere MQ Log Used By LOGMG000 |
LOGMG002 | WebSphere MQ Log Used By LOGMG000 |
LOGMG003 | WebSphere MQ Log Used By LOGMG000 |
LOGMG004 | WebSphere MQ Log Used By LOGMG006 |
LOGMG005 | WebSphere MQ Log Used By LOGMG006 |
LOGMG006 | WebSphere MQ Log for a Playback Using Multiple Groups w/PLAY_TO |
LOGMS000 | WebSphere MQ Log for a Playback Using Multiple Scripts |
LOGPD000 | WebSphere MQ Log for a Data Driven Playback w/REPEAT and COUNT |
LOGPT000 | WebSphere MQ Log for a Playback Using PLAY_TO |
LOGSC000 | WebSphere MQ Log for a Playback Using SKIP Connection |
LOGSC001 | WebSphere MQ Log for a Playback Using SKIP Connection and PLAY_TO |
LOGSD000 | WebSphere MQ Log for a Data Driven Playback Using Static Data |
LOGTD000 | WebSphere MQ Log for Controlling Playback Duration Scenario |
LOGTQ000 | WebSphere MQ Log for a Playback Using TO_QUEUE |
LOGTS000 | WebSphere MQ Log for Controlling the Playback Synchronization Scenario |
Reporting Control Library
JCL to Create Web reports
The following JCL samples produce specific web reports.
Samples | Description |
---|---|
MQRJCL3 | JCL for Response Time Reports Using JCL Procedure |
MQRJCL4 | JCL for Script Time Reports Using JCL Procedure |
MQRJCL5 | JCL for Exception Reports Using JCL Procedure |
MQRJCL6 | JCL for Exception w/Baseline Reports Using JCL Procedure |
MQRJCL7 | JCL for Exception w/Masking Reports Using JCL Procedure |
REPORT and Reporting CONTROL statements
The following sample members contain REPORT and reporting CONTROL statements.
Samples | Description |
---|---|
MQRANLZ | Report Cards to Produce Default Analysis Report |
MQRCFH | Report Control Cards to Produce LAYOUT(FORM) HTML Reports |
MQRCFT | Report Control Cards to Produce LAYOUT(FORM) TEXT Reports |
MQRCOMP | Report Cards to Produce Analysis and Comparison Reports |
MQRCTH | Report Control Cards to Produce LAYOUT(TABLE) HTML Reports |
MQRCTT | Report Control Cards to Produce LAYOUT(TABLE) TEXT Reports |
MQRDUR | Report Cards to Produce Playback Duration Reports |
MQRREXCB | Report Cards to Produce Playback Exception w/Baseline Reports |
MQRREXCM | Report Cards to Produce Playback Exception w/Masking Reports |
MQRREXCP | Report Cards to Produce Playback Exception Reports |
MQRRGR | Report Cards to Produce Playback MQGROUP Analysis Reports |
MQRRMG | Report Cards to Produce Playback MQMESSAGESET Reports |
MQRRMS | Report Cards to Produce Playback MQGROUP Analysis Reports |
MQRROQ | Report Cards to Produce Playback MQOPENQUEUE Analysis Reports |
MQRRPL | Report Cards to Produce PLAYBACK Analysis Reports |
MQRRRESP | Report Cards to Produce Playback Response Time Reports |
MQRRSC | Report Cards to Produce Playback MQSCRIPT Analysis Reports |
MQRRSCRT | Report Cards to Produce Playback Script Time Reports |
Script library
The library contains sample script files that correspond to the example testing scenarios discussed in Testing Scenarios.
Samples | Description |
---|---|
FDDDD000 | Script Used by the Data Driven Sample Log Member LOGDD000 |
FDDDD001 | Script Used by the Data Driven Sample Log Member LOGDD001 |
FDDDD002 | Script Used by the Data Driven Sample Log Member LOGDD002 |
FDDED000 | Script Used by the Data Driven Sample Log Member LOGED000 |
FDDPD000 | Script Used by the Data Driven Sample Log Member LOGPD000 |
FDDSD000 | Script Used by the Data Driven Sample Log Member LOGSD000 |
SCRCR001 | Script Used by the Playback Sample Log Member LOGCR000 |
SCRMG001 | Script Used by the Playback Sample Log Member LOGMG000 |
SCRMG002 | Script Used by the Playback Sample Log Member LOGMG000 |
SCRMG003 | Script Used by the Playback Sample Log Member LOGMG000 |
SCRMQ004 | Script Used by the Playback Sample Log Member LOGMG004 |
SCRMQ005 | Script Used by the Playback Sample Log Member LOGMG005 |
SCRMS000 | Script Used to Create the Sample Scripts SCRMS001, SCRMS002 |
SCRMS001 | Script Used by the Playback Sample Log Member LOGMS000 |
SCRMS002 | Script Used by the Playback Sample Log Member LOGMS000 |
SCRPT001 | Script Used by the Playback Sample Log Member LOGPT000 |
SCRSC000 | Script Used by the Playback Sample Log Member LOGSC000 |
SCRSC001 | Script Used by the Playback Sample Log Member LOGSC001 |
SCRTD001 | Script Used by the Playback Sample Log Member LOGTD000 |
SCRTQ000 | Script Used by the Playback Sample Log Member LOGTQ000 |
SCRTS001 | Script Used by the Playback Sample Log Member LOGTS000 |
Repository datasets
The following repository data set sample files correspond to the example testing scenarios discussed in Testing Scenarios.
Sample | Description |
---|---|
REPOS1 | Sample MQ Repository Used to Create Sample Log and Script Members |
REPOS2 | Sample MQ Repository Used to Create Sample Log and Script Members |
REPOS3 | Sample MQ Repository Used to Create Sample Log and Script Members |
REPOS4 | Sample MQ Repository Used to Create Sample Log and Script Members |
Samples library (SQQFSAMP)
Playback and reporting JCL and JCL SYSIN
Use the following JCL samples to establish system-level libraries or to execute a playback or reporting job using the log file produced by script create or the MQRUN1 sample.
Samples | Description |
---|---|
MQPBCOPY | JCL to Create Playback and Report Control and JCL Library |
MQPBCTL | Member List Used to Create Playback Control and JCL Library |
MQPBRPT | Member List Used to Create Report Control and JCL Library |
MQPLAY1 | JCL Procedure to Run MQ Playback from a Log or MQRUN1 |
MQREPT1 | JCL Procedure to Run MQ Reports from a Log or MQRUN1 |
MQRUN1 | JCL to Run MQPLAY1 or MQREPT1 JCL Procedures |
Global Recording batch interface JCL and XML
Use the following JCL samples to add or manage Global Recording requests with batch jobs. See Using the Global Recording Batch Interface, for more information.
Samples | Description |
---|---|
DCIJCL | Sample JCL to add or manage Global Recording requests |
DCIADDMQ | Sample of commonly used Global Recording request creation XML parameters |
DCIADXMQ | Sample of all available Global Recording request creation XML parameters |